About the Role
As Paylos’ Client Intake Coordinator, you will be the first point of contact for people exploring or accessing our services. You’ll guide participants, families, support coordinators, case managers and other stakeholders through the intake process with warmth, compassion and professionalism—helping them feel heard, reassured and informed from their very first interaction with Paylos. The people contacting us may be experiencing challenging or emotional circumstances. You may hear from a parent urgently seeking support, a Child Protection case manager looking for respite following a placement breakdown, or an anxious parent preparing for their child to participate in the community and develop friendships.
Your ability to listen, communicate clearly and respond promptly will help our clients and stakeholders feel confident that they have come to the right place.
This is a full time position with one primary office base. You will also be expected to work from our Shady Creek Hub at least one day per week and occasionally more, depending on operational needs.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age the Paylos intake phone line and respond promptly and professionally to enquiries by phone and email
- Provide clear and accurate information about Paylos, our services and the intake process
- Guide new clients and families through referral, intake and onboarding
- Ensure required paperwork, consent forms and supporting documents are completed accurately
- Liaise with families, guardians, support coordinators, case managers and other stakeholders
- Coordinate with internal teams to support a smooth transition from intake to service delivery
- Maintain accurate and confidential client records
- Manage intake-related emails, correspondence and letters
- Follow up outstanding information and ensure intake actions progress promptly
- Complete general administration and office duties
- Handle sensitive information in accordance with privacy and organisational requirements
Skills and Experience
We are looking for someone who has:
- Exceptional organisational and administrative skills
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- A warm, compassionate and person-centred approach
- The ability to help people feel welcome and reassured during sensitive or emotional conversations
- Strong attention to detail and the ability to maintain accurate records
- The ability to manage multiple enquiries and priorities
- A prompt, reliable and professional approach
- Confidence communicating with families, professionals and external stakeholders
- The ability to take ownership of tasks and follow them through to completion
Experience in intake, administration, client services, disability support, Child Protection or community services would be highly regarded. Knowledge of the NDIS and/or Child Protection systems would also be highly regarded.
